Athlete who suffered cardiac arrest at Tay Ho Half Marathon had a 4-year history of high blood pressure

VTC NewsVTC News16/04/2024


A representative of the organizing committee of the Tay Ho Half Marathon 2024 said that the PBM athlete who suffered a cardiac arrest on the race track had a history of high blood pressure. However, the organizing committee did not know this information when Mr. M. registered to participate.

" Information provided by the family to the hospital doctor is that Mr. M. has a history of high blood pressure and has been taking high blood pressure medication for 4 years. If Mr. M. has such an underlying disease, he should not participate in the race. The organizing committee cannot know that the athlete is taking medication. If they knew, Mr. M. would not be allowed to participate. It was not until he was hospitalized that his wife informed him of this ," a representative of the organizing committee of the Tay Ho Half Marathon 2024 told VTC News.

On April 16, responding to VTC News reporters, a representative of the Tay Ho District People's Committee (Hanoi) said that the Tay Ho Half Marathon 2024 had 14 cases requiring medical assistance. Of these, 6 cases needed to be taken to the hospital, 5 people's health was stable, 1 person's condition was severe and was being monitored at Bach Mai Hospital.

The most serious case is athlete PBM (34 years old, in Thanh Hoa ). At 5:55 a.m. on April 14, athlete M. participated in the 21km stage of the Tay Ho Half Marathon 2024 and collapsed when he was only about 100m from the finish line.

The organizers added: " We have 8 ambulances on the race track and the finish line. There are 30 doctors and nurses from district health units, Bach Mai hospital and some other hospitals. The organizers have a plan to handle incidents, with people having health problems at any point, to take them to the hospital as quickly as possible.

For example, from the starting point to Van Cao intersection, athletes with problems will be transferred to Hanoi Heart Hospital, branch 2. If on the east side of the race track, the organizers will transfer to Xanh Pon hospital. The organizers have discussed very carefully and submitted it to the city's Department of Health for approval .

According to the representative of the tournament organizing committee, the unit continuously informs athletes about health issues. All people with underlying diseases or heart-related diseases are not recommended to participate in the tournament.

After the incident, Mr. M. was given emergency medical treatment and taken to Hanoi Heart Hospital, Branch 2, for emergency treatment, and then transferred to Bach Mai Hospital.

At Bach Mai Hospital, athlete M.'s health condition has worsened and he is currently being monitored and treated at the intensive care center. The patient has a history of high blood pressure for 4 years, is regularly treated with Coversyn, and has a baseline blood pressure of 130/70mmHG.

In the medical report, the patient was given emergency cardiopulmonary resuscitation for 30 minutes but it was ineffective. The patient's pulse returned 5 times but then lost it again after 20 seconds.

After first aid, the athlete was immediately transferred to Hanoi Heart Hospital, branch 2. However, the patient's condition was serious and he was immediately transferred to Bach Mai Hospital at 12:00 noon the same day. Up to this point, the patient is still on ECMO and receiving intensive treatment.
